重载标题栏中的最小化、最大化

来源:互联网 发布:龙虎榜分析软件app 编辑:程序博客网 时间:2024/05/28 23:21

这个功能一般很少用,但网上经常有人问起。其方法较简单,主要是通过重载OnSysCommand函数实现。

消息WM_SYSCOMMAND映射到OnSysCommand函数。

重载最小化示例如下:

OnSysCommand(UINT nID, LPARAM lParam)

{

          if ( nID == SC_MINIMIZE )
         {
             //insert your code

              return;
         }
         CDialog::OnSysCommand(nID, lParam);

}

原创粉丝点击